Governor Rabi’u Kwankwaso of Kano state has left a debt of over N105 billion meant for the payment of 2,715 uncompleted projects in the state, a transition committee has said.
The Chairman of the Transition Committee and deputy governor-elect, Prof. Hafiz Abubakar, disclosed this while presenting the committee’s report to the governor-elect, Dr Abdullahi Ganduje.
He said out of the more than N313 billion cost of the projects, the state government was able to pay N202.5 billion to contractors handling various projects.
